Why Does Apex Usage Both Hplc And Mass Spectrometry?

The target peptide appears as a distinct top, and its area about the complete peak area shows the pureness portion. A well-synthesized research study peptide normally achieves purity degrees of 98% or higher. Mass spectrometry supplies definitive verification of peptide identification by determining the exact molecular weight of the substance, commonly to within 0.01% of the theoretical worth. First, a small quantity of the peptide is liquified in a fluid and injected right into the HPLC device. That fluid is after that pressed with a slim tube (called a column) under high stress.
